feat(m8): event-based alerts — Xid/OOM/MCE/PCIe/disk from the kernel log — 0.34.0
AlertMonitor now scans the kernel log (journalctl -k) every ~30s and fires one-shot, cooldown-gated desktop alerts on critical events: NVIDIA Xid, OOM kills, CPU machine-checks, PCIe AER, and disk I/O errors — so users are warned the moment something goes wrong, not only on a temperature threshold. Disk I/O errors come from the kernel log (no root needed, unlike smartctl). Edge/spam protection reuses the existing cooldown model. syslogs.scan_critical() does the matching; init seeds last-scan to "now" so old boot logs don't alert on launch.
